Output 873146f71d3ca1a98cd46d5cd29386a9aecd314966cb8b3cdb6e24b9b449c093:6

value
20575792
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 460039056cef221f91083883697d02bd44e5ac4a OP_EQUALVERIFY OP_CHECKSIG
address
17P8ZuT6XuYX5dVBc8mnHb4E6MR3vHvAJD
transaction
873146f71d3ca1a98cd46d5cd29386a9aecd314966cb8b3cdb6e24b9b449c093
spent
true